EuroFest BC 2012 – Portugal Cruz de Cristo & Croatia Tamburica Orchestra, Vancouver Canada Multiculturalism

Featured here are Cruz de Cristo from Portugal and Tamburica Orchestra Kardinal Stepinac from Croatia that performed at the EuroFest BC 2012, a pan-European cultural event that highlighted many of the smaller Euro nations such as Slovakia, Ukraine, Poland, Bulgaria, Armenia, Bosnia & Herzegovina, Switzerland, Hungary, Romania, Czech Republic, Azerbaijan together with Russia, Spain, France, Germany and England. The one-day festivities which reflected Canada’s multiculturalism were organized by the EuroFest BC Society and took place on May 26, 2012 at the Swanguard Stadium in Burnaby, BC (right next to Vancouver).

EuroFest BC 2012 – Serbian Dance with Mlada Srbadija & Vuk Karadzic, Canada Multiculturalism at Swanguard Stadium

It is Canada’s Multiculturalism at work. A Serbian dance performed by the Mlada Srbadija & Vuk Karadzic of Vancouver BC, Canada. The EuroFest BC 2012 is a pan-European cultural event that highlighted many of the smaller European countries such as Slovakia, Ukraine, Poland, Bulgaria, Armenia, Croatia, Bosnia & Herzegovina, Switzerland, Hungary, Romania, Czech Republic, Azerbaijan together with Russia, Spain, Portugal, France, Germany and England. Performed on the main stage at the Swanguard Stadium in Burnaby, BC (right next the city of Vancouver) are many dance group and singers from these nations. Thousands showed up to enjoy the festivities organized by the EuroFest BC Society on May 26, 2012.
